Hi Org-mode! Is there a way to set =src= and =example= switches (as documented in "(org) Literal Examples"[0]) file- or heading-wide? I tried using
#+property: header-args:emacs-lisp -n -r but they aren't really header arguments and that doesn't get picked up as it should (it does, but as if `-n' is a key and `-r' is a value for a header argument). Ideally, I would be able to set those as a file properties like that, or per heading under the =:PROPERTIES:= drawer.
